When front Ohlin shock is installed on 2004 R1150RT you can't remove cover to access bolt so you can turn the engine on valve clearance checks, cover can slide down enough however to put open end 15MM wrench on bolt to turn and watch for "0" on rh side of clutch housing however. Or didn't I try hard enough to move cover down?
as wanted to adjust/check valves before the throttle body synching with the "Twinmax". as engine has started to surge at lower rpm's, with synching now all smooth again.

Speaking of Ohlins shocks what a difference from stockers that were on this 2004 R1150RT-P with 106K, even with old rear shock that I serviced with oil, the Ohlins shocks were from ebay for my exact model, the sag, ride height ,etc. were right in the ball park on install. Very happy with that, Wonder if the dealers that service the "P'" never change the shocks? @ the 25-30K? even if the front shock has a different part # for the -P being heavier.
